Output de2413563ce9f4d0537e03215cdc32f4cc15553fcdc7b331fe4f3852b2889dbf:0

value
58755
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adbc2c5d276e9d199ec068e0acfe2704f3663d1 OP_EQUAL
address
3MeEVcWRqNecHh5Wnd7QcQwMJW6bWi6RF1
transaction
de2413563ce9f4d0537e03215cdc32f4cc15553fcdc7b331fe4f3852b2889dbf
confirmations
3529
spent
true